Stacked field for Belmont Stakes

Saratoga Race Course’s first of two scheduled editions of the Belmont Stakes attracted a talent-rich field that includes the first two finishers from the Kentucky Derby and Preakness Stakes and several promising late-developers. A field of 10 entered the 156th Belmont Stakes, which will be run at Saratoga in 2024 and 2025 because of the … Read more

Lukas, Seize The Grey land Preakness

D. Wayne Lukas didn’t budge. Perched in the front row of the owners’ box seats above the finish line at Pimlico Race Course, the octogenarian Hall of Famer everyone calls ‘The Coach’ and some still call ‘The King,’ Lukas watched the 149th Preakness Stakes unfold and didn’t budge. Seize The Grey, a son of Arrogate … Read more
